- the present invention relates to a new process for the preparation of triazolinthione derivatives which act as active ingredients with microbicidal, in particular fungicidal
- triazolinethione derivatives can be prepared by reacting the corresponding triazole derivatives either in succession with strong bases and sulfur and then hydrolyzing them, or directly with sulfur at high

- triazolinethione derivatives of the formula (I) can be prepared by the process according to the invention in significantly higher yields or under considerably simpler conditions than by the previously known methods.
- the method according to the invention is characterized by a number of advantages. As already mentioned, it enables the synthesis of triazolinethione derivatives of the formula (I) in high yield. It is also favorable that the required starting materials and reaction components are easy to produce and are also available in larger quantities. Another advantage is that the individual reaction steps and the isolation of the reaction products pose no difficulties.

- Suitable diluents for carrying out the first stage of the process according to the invention are all inert organic solvents which are customary for such reactions.
- Alcohols such as n-butanol and tert-butanol, furthermore ethers such as dioxane and methyl tert-butyl ether, furthermore nitriles such as acetonitrile and hydrocarbons such as toluene or chlorobenzene, in each case optionally in a mixture with water, are preferably usable.
- All customary inorganic and organic acids can be used as acids when carrying out the first stage of the process according to the invention.
- Hydrochloric acid, sulfuric acid, p-toluenesulfonic acid and also sodium hydrogen sulfate in the presence of water can preferably be used.
- Both the first and the second stage of the process according to the invention are generally carried out under atmospheric pressure. However, it is also possible to work under increased pressure or, if no gaseous components are involved in the reaction, under reduced pressure.
- the procedure is generally such that the reaction mixture is diluted with an organic solvent which is difficult to mix with water, filtered and concentrated under reduced pressure. Any impurities still present afterwards can be removed by customary methods, such as recrystallization or chromatography.

- Suitable oxidizing agents for carrying out the second stage of the process according to variant ( ⁇ ) are preferably oxygen, sulfur and potassium superoxide. If oxygen is used as the oxidizing agent, it is preferably supplied in the form of air.
- a mixture of potassium hydroxide and sulfur powder is preferably used as the catalyst when carrying out the second stage of the process according to variant ( ⁇ ).
- This catalyst is preferably used when oxygen is used as the oxidizing agent.
- Suitable diluents for carrying out the second stage of the process according to variant ( ⁇ ) are all inert organic solvents which are customary for such reactions.
- Aliphatic, cycloaliphatic and aromatic hydrocarbons such as pentane, hexane, cyclohexane, benzene, toluene and xylene, furthermore ethers, such as methyl tert-butyl ether, and also esters, such as n-butyl acetate, are preferably usable.
- reaction temperatures can be varied within a substantial range. Generally one works at temperatures between
- oxygen is used as the oxidizing agent, the preferred procedure is at temperatures between 20 ° C and 80 ° C.
- sulfur is used as the oxidizing agent, it is preferably carried out at temperatures between 50 ° C. and 110 ° C.
- potassium superoxide is used as the oxidizing agent, it is preferable to work at temperatures between 20 ° C and 80 ° C.
- an excess of oxidizing agent is generally used per 1 mol of triazolidinethione of the formula (IV).
- oxidizing agent 1.5 to 2 mol of oxidizing agent are preferably used per 1 mol of triazolidinethione of the formula (IV).
- oxygen in the form of air is used as the oxidizing agent, an air stream is preferably passed through the reaction mixture until the reaction has ended.
- the processing is carried out according to the usual methods. In general, the procedure is such that the reaction mixture is shaken out with aqueous salt solution, if appropriate after prior dilution with an organic solvent which is not very miscible with water, the organic phase is dried and concentrated. Any impurities still present can then be removed by customary methods, such as recrystallization or chromatography. However, it is also possible to isolate the product as a potassium salt and then release it by adding acid.
